> I have a flat image to which I wish to add a border to make it look 3d.
> Please tell me how to do this.
> I would like the border to be outside the actual image so that all of the
> original image is still showing.

You might try adding a bevel
<Image-menu> Script-fu, Decor, Bevel.

but you did say you wanted it outside the image, so what you really want
is probably
<Image-menu> Script-fu, Decor, Add Border.
